Output e071286fd3417632a651e5f127ef94b363773276db6c43e029701d0ca6162bbe:0

value
83105248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2121129c06b628557a503d2dcf63e369adab264c OP_EQUAL
address
34iBqoerHyRh3JLrQufasTpvby7my7yo7a
transaction
e071286fd3417632a651e5f127ef94b363773276db6c43e029701d0ca6162bbe
spent
true